Output 6abced755023c7638561db9f3214557ad146e50d72509e48cba763d2bd53615b:1

value
1580500
script pubkey
OP_0 OP_PUSHBYTES_20 368cf6a43ae9f5189656bb3aed5b03618e01c5e7
address
bc1qx6x0dfp6a86339jkhvaw6kcrvx8qr308tfgk4y
transaction
6abced755023c7638561db9f3214557ad146e50d72509e48cba763d2bd53615b
spent
true